Good Cow Café Is The Place To Be For The Right MOO(d)

Let's enter the art deco style café that has been the talk of the town

Let's enter the art deco style café that has been the talk of the town since it flung open its doors for the Hyderabad café lovers. Yes, we're talking about Good Cow Café, a part of the largest retail designer store of Masaba Gupta. A café designed to meet the ‘modern-vintage' vibe, needs to be on your must-visit list.


Quickie

After launching her store — House of Masaba, at the beginning of the year, the vivacious designer, unveiled a cafe in the same space as her store. Snuggled in Jubilee Hills, this place is perfect for conversations, coffee and couture.



Tell us more

The café has been designed while keeping Masaba's aesthetics in mind. With contemporary interiors and monochrome colour schemes, the place reverberates a fine fusion. With chequered black and white flooring, and white-bricked walls that have quirky imprints by Masaba, custom-made cushions, artistic outdoor space and vintage curios, this place has a different edge. Masaba's sensibility of design reflects from every nook and corner of this cozy café.

Talking about the grubs available here, you'll find almost everything to suit your taste buds. Though the pricing is a Lil' on the steeper end but isn't that the scene with any uptown café? So, you can shell-out that extra bit for good food and service. You must give a shot to their signature Hot Chocolate with marshmallows (heavenly!). Also dig into their quick bites, milkshakes, falafel, pizzas, burgers, and pasta. With free Wi-Fi, this place offers you everything from modern-vintage set-up to books, to great service.

So, head to this uptown chic café that sets the right MOO-D for the perfect cup of coffee and conversation!
